
All games have ups and downs and Rainbow Six Siege is no exception. Back in October 2025, the game's average player number had drastically decreased, and, in November 2025, it was already at around 31,800 according to Steam Charts. In less than a year, this number has been doubled, and it currently stands at around 63,000 daily players.
Keep in mind that these numbers are for PC only and the console community is the largest in the game; in fact, according to Ubisoft's co-founder and CEO Yves Guillemot, Rainbow Six Siege had surpassed 2.5 million players earlier this year. In other words, Ubisoft's recent decisions have clearly had a positive impact on the popular shooter.

When will the next season of Rainbow Six Siege be released?
The next season of Rainbow Six Siege is expected to be released in the first week of June, 2026.
Although Year 11 Season 2 still hasn't got an official release date, there are multiple reasons to believe it will be on June 2 or June 3.
First of all, Rainbow Six Siege operations are always released two weeks after the season has been unveiled. This time, Year 11 Season 2 will be released on the final day of the BLAST R6 Major Salt Lake City, which will be May 17, 2026. Therefore, considering this two-week difference, Year 11 Season 2 should be launched in the first week of June.
Another indicator that tells us that Rainbow Six Siege's Year 11 Season 2 will be deployed in the first week of June is the ending date of Operation Silent Hunt's Battle Pass.

What's coming in Rainbow Six Siege's Year 11 Season 2?
Rainbow Six Siege's Year 11 Seas0n 2 is expected to include the following updates:
- Ranked 3.0
- Calypso Casino as Rainbow Six Siege's new map
- New weapon
- Dokkaebi Remaster
- Mouse and Keyboard support on console
- Esports Tab updates
- Modernized maps
- Time-limited events
These are just some of the updates that are expected to be launched in Rainbow Six Siege's Year 11 Season 2. Logically, the season will also bring operator balancing changes. Stay tuned for more!
